Getting There

  • Car

    If you're traveling by car, start by heading to the town of Sundern, which is the closest town to Silbersee. From the center of Sundern, take the B229 road towards the southwest. Follow the B229 for approximately 5 kilometers until you see signs for Silbersee. Turn onto the road leading to Silbersee, which will take you directly to the lake area. There is parking available near the lake, but be mindful of any parking fees which may apply, usually around €2-€3 for a day.

  • Public Transportation

    For those relying on public transport, you can take a train to the nearest major station, which is in Sundern. From major cities like Dortmund or Hagen, take a regional train to Sundern. Upon arriving at Sundern train station, you will need to take bus number 577 towards 'Silbersee'. The bus journey will take about 15-20 minutes. Be sure to check the bus schedules in advance, as they may vary, and the cost of a single ticket is typically around €2-€3.

  • Walking

    If you're already in the Sundern area and prefer walking, you can hike to Silbersee from the town center. The walk is approximately 4 kilometers and will take about an hour. Head southwest on the main road, and then follow the signs directing you to Silbersee. The route is scenic and enjoyable, making it a pleasant option for those who want to experience the natural beauty of the Sauerland region.

Discover more about Silbersee

Nestled in the heart of the picturesque Sundern region in Germany, Silbersee is a tranquil lake that captivates visitors with its stunning natural beauty. Surrounded by lush forests and rolling hills, this serene destination is perfect for tourists seeking a peaceful retreat. The shimmering waters of the lake reflect the vibrant colors of the changing seasons, creating a picturesque backdrop for a variety of outdoor activities. Here, you can enjoy leisurely strolls along the well-maintained walking paths, or engage in more adventurous pursuits such as cycling around the lake. Nature enthusiasts will find an abundance of opportunities to connect with local wildlife, as Silbersee is home to various species of birds and aquatic life, making it a favorite spot for birdwatchers and photographers alike. Families can take advantage of the designated swimming areas during the warmer months, while picnic spots invite visitors to relax and savor their meals amidst the beauty of nature. As the sun sets, the area transforms into a magical space, perfect for evening walks or simply unwinding by the water's edge. Whether you are looking for an active day or a quiet escape, Silbersee offers the perfect blend of relaxation and recreation for every traveler.
